The facts are mixed and murky in Ellen Pao’s widely publicized sex discrimination lawsuit against Kleiner Perkins Caufield & Byers, a leading Silicon Valley venture-capital firm. But whatever the ultimate result, a few points are clear. The venture-capital culture is out of touch with the realities of contemporary workplaces, where half the talent pool is female. And the premises of anti-discrimination law are out of touch with the realities of women’s experience, where much gender bias is unconscious and implicit, rather than overt and intentional.
